Job Description
The Assistant Director of Transfer Admissions serves as the primary point of contact for Transfer, Readmission Transfer, and Post-Baccalaureate students during the recruitment and admission process.
Responsibilities
- Assists the planning and implementation of the transfer recruitment process with oversight from the Director of Admissions
- Represents UTC at college fairs throughout the region that may require extensive travel (including overnight and potentially weekends)
- Represents UTC at workplace fairs throughout the region
- Performs private visits at community colleges in the region
- Schedules one on one meetings with potential students and families throughout the region
- Performs email/phone calling campaigns to potential students
- Participates in the transfer evaluation and decision-making process, including processing of AP/IB/CLEP prior learning credit
- Performs extensive use of the Banner system
- Works directly with Evaluation Counselor, Admissions Coordinator, Admissions Systems Business Analyst to prepare, distribute, and process daily work
- Collaborates with Veterans and Military Affairs office to enter Joint Service Transcripts
- Serves as the liaison between community colleges and students participating in the UTC Connect dual admission program
- Participates in specialized programs such as orientation, Power C tour, Blue & Gold Preview Day, etc.
- Provides training to transfer recruitment and processing staff members
- Participates in committees/groups to help reshape the recruitment and evaluation process through technology
- Performs auditing and error correction of transfer work
- Collaborates with other offices, including Registrar and OPEIR, to correct student files

Qualifications
Minimum: Requires a bachelor's degree in a relevant field; four years of experience in student recruitment and admissions; or an equ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
Preferred: A master's degree; five years of experience in student recruitment and admissions; and experience working with transfer students and dual admissions policies is preferred.
